河北省產(chǎn)業(yè)結(jié)構(gòu)演進(jìn)與低碳經(jīng)濟(jì)發(fā)展實證研究
[Abstract]:With the rapid development of economy in recent years, the development of low-carbon economy is not only the common strategy of global countries to cope with the continuous deterioration of climate, but also directly related to the steady and sustained rapid development of China's economy. The reduction of carbon dioxide emissions in the atmosphere can not only reduce the negative effects of economic development on the environment, but also enhance the sustainable development capacity of our country. The unreasonable industrial structure will result in the difference of energy consumption intensity per unit output among industries. Therefore, it is necessary to reduce carbon emissions through the adjustment of industrial structure. We should fundamentally change the mode of economic development, build a low-carbon industrial structure and consumption structure step by step, and promote the establishment of a low-carbon economic society in an all-round way. Firstly, this paper systematically combs the relevant theories of industrial structure and summarizes the characteristics of the evolution of industrial structure in the process of economic development in Hebei Province. On the basis of theoretical analysis, this paper analyzes the evolution of industrial structure, energy consumption and carbon emission in Hebei Province in the process of industrialization. The analysis shows that the industrial structure model of Hebei Province, which is mainly secondary industry, will not change in a short period of time. But the application of new technology will promote the optimization and upgrading of industrial structure and reduce the consumption of fossil energy. At the same time, the rapid development of the tertiary industry, which is dominated by the service industry, will reduce the energy intensity of the tertiary industry. Although the development basis of the tertiary industry is relatively weak, the promotion space is large, and the rise of the tertiary industry will enhance the energy saving and carbon reduction space. It is the only way to develop low-carbon economy and realize the goal of sustainable development. By constructing two basic models of "industrial structure evolvement-energy consumption intensity correlation" and "industrial structure evolvement-carbon emission correlation", This paper analyzes the relationship between energy consumption intensity and carbon dioxide emission intensity in Hebei Province and the whole country in the process of industrial structure evolution. The analysis shows that the energy consumption intensity of Hebei Province decreases year by year with the evolution of industrial structure. The industrial structure adjustment is slow, the energy consumption intensity shows the slow decline effect, the industrial structure adjustment accelerates, the energy consumption intensity shows the growth rate decline effect. In the process of industrial structure evolution, the intensity of carbon dioxide emission is decreasing year by year. This paper analyzes the potential of carbon reduction brought by the change of industrial structure in Hebei Province under different economic development speed by using three scenarios of setting up benchmark scenario, reference scenario and optimizing scenario. It is found that although the starting point of industrial structure evolution in Hebei Province is low, as long as we gradually get rid of the high dependence on energy-consuming industries and vigorously develop the tertiary industry, the structural carbon reduction potential brought about by the evolution of industrial structure is huge. The contribution rate of industrial structural optimization to the realization of carbon reduction target is much higher than that of the whole country. Based on the above analysis, according to the potential of energy saving and carbon reduction in the evolution of industrial structure in Hebei Province, this paper puts forward countermeasures and suggestions to realize the development of low-carbon economy as soon as possible by adjusting and optimizing the industrial structure.
